My star wars loving family has AP's that expire november 15th. Yes the day right before all the new season of the force stuff. We happen to be coming on vacation from November 7-14th and i am optimistic that there will be an AP preview like they've done in the past for other attractions. I want to be prepared if this happens so i have a few questions based on previous events: how do you sign up? There would be 6 of us total so would all 6 of us need to sign up or can one person do this for everyone. Do we all need an account on the disney website? Do they normally just announce these events on the disney parks blog, or is there somewhere online that i can sign up for email notifications? (I have never gotten any mail from disney since I've had my AP) I know this is all speculation, but i would hate to miss an opportunity because I didn't sign up fast enough. Thanks.
 
I don't think there was an AP preview for Frozen Fun (which was kind of a similar set-up, with multiple components in multiple locations), so I don't know if they will have one for Season of the Force. They might just simply soft open some things for the Avengers marathon weekend rather than try to sneak in an AP preview.

You can usually sign up with a maximum number of guests you can bring (sometimes only one guest, and sometimes several). You'd have to have a registered AP on the DLR website to receive offers. Most likely your group would exceed the number of allowed guests, so more than one person would need to register the AP on DLR's website to accommodate everyone.

Sometimes the Parks Blog will suddenly announce them, and sometimes they will appear in the AP section of the DLR website, or sometimes the AP holders will get an email.

You have to register your AP on the DLR website and check the boxes that ask you if you want to receive mailings, special offers, etc.
 
They very rarely send email notifications, and when they do, the events are often already full. You should follow Disney AP accounts on Twitter and Facebook for announcements. You may also be able to get notifications from the blog, I'm not sure. If there is a preview, it may require signups (I think the most they've ever done is plus 3 guests) or it may be a first come, first served wristband thing on that day. They've done things both ways. They've also opened new things with no AP preview at all.

When they held the preview for Peter Pan after the update, they did make an announcement, but I think it was only a day or two before the preview. There was no sign-up required. You just showed up and waited in line. There was a checkpoint as you neared the front of the line where a CM scanned your AP.
